The correlation between historical values of McDonalds' Retained Earnings and Non Current Assets Total is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these accounts t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which Retained Earnings of McDonalds are associated (or correlated) with its Non Current Assets Total.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when Non Current Assets Total has no effect on the direction of Retained Earnings i.e., McDonalds' Retained Earnings and Non Current Assets Total go up and down completely randomly.

Retained Earnings

The cumulative amount of net income that a company retains for reinvestment in its operations, rather than distributing it to shareholders as dividends.

Non Current Assets Total

The total value of a company's long-term assets, which are not expected to be converted into cash or used up within one year or the operating cycle, including property, plant, and equipment, and intangible assets.
